      <description>&lt;BLOCKQUOTE&gt;Kawsome wrote:&lt;BR /&gt;I'm hav selected recessed flourescent light in the options, but im using it on a slanted ceiling.&lt;BR /&gt;
Is there any option to change the x or y axis to rotate it? I can't see anything that would help me out.&lt;/BLOCKQUOTE&gt;
You can use &lt;A href="http://www.encina.co.uk/objective.html" target="_blank"&gt;OBJECTiVE&lt;/A&gt; to do this (and it's free for educational use). Referring to the attached image:&lt;UL&gt;&lt;LI&gt;1. Select the light to rotate and click the menu &lt;I&gt;&lt;/I&gt;&lt;S&gt;&lt;I&gt;&lt;I&gt;&lt;/I&gt;&lt;/I&gt;&lt;/S&gt;OBJECTiVE &amp;gt; Tools &amp;gt; Rotate&lt;E&gt;&lt;/E&gt;. Then click two points to define the axis to rotate the light around.&lt;BR /&gt;
&lt;BR /&gt;
2. Click another point to define the rotation angle (or enter the angle using Tracker).&lt;BR /&gt;
